List of Barons Audley of Hely, in the Peerage of England.
- James Tuchet, 1st Baron Audley of Hely
- created Baron Audley of Hely by letters patent 3 June 1633, "with place and precedency of "his grandfather George Tuchet, Baron Audley of Hely", effectively negating the attainder of his father
- died sine prole 11 October 1686.
- Mervyn Tuchet, 2nd Baron Audley of Hely
- succeeded his brother as Baron Audley of Hely 11 October 1686
- died 2 November 1686.
- James Tuchet, 3rd Baron Audley of Hely
- succeeded his father as Baron Audley of Hely 2 November 1686
- died 9 August 1700.
- James Tuchet, 4th Baron Audley of Hely
- succeeded his father as Baron Audley of Hely 9 August 1700
- died 12 October 1740
- James Tuchet, 5th Baron Audley of Hely
- succeeded his father as Baron Audley of Hely 12 October 1740
- died unmarried 6 May 1769.
- John Tuchet, 6th Baron Audley of Hely
- succeeded his brother as Baron Audley of Hely 6 May 1769
- died sine prole 22 April 1777, at which time the Barony of Audley of Hely and the Earldom of Castlehaven became extinct. The Barony of Audley created by writ of 1312 is deemed to have devolved upon his nephew, son of his sister Elizabeth, namely George Thicknesse, later Thicknesse-Touchet.
